Cork woman who lost family in car crash welcomes UK police road safety changes

A crusading woman who lost her entire family when a suicidal driver drove head-on into their car has welcomed a raft of improvements in British police procedures since the tragedy.

Elber Twomey, from north Cork, whose life was changed forever seven years ago when her husband, her 18-month-old son and her unborn daughter all suffered fatal injuries in the horror crash in the UK, said she feels their lives have made a difference.
